About This Facility

Nestled in the heart of Lihue, Hawaii, CARE Hawaii Inc is dedicated to providing a range of essential services aimed at helping individuals grapple with substance use issues and co-occurring mental health conditions. Catering to both adults and children, this facility offers intensive outpatient treatment as well as more flexible outpatient services suited to the needs of its patients. What sets CARE Hawaii apart is its commitment to evidence-based practices, incorporating techniques such as cognitive behavioral therapy alongside motivational incentives. These proven methods are tailored into specialized programs designed specifically for active duty military personnel, as well as for adult men and women. At CARE Hawaii Inc, the focus is not only on treatment but also on delivering comprehensive care that meets the unique requirements of each individual. This inclusive approach ensures that adults and young adults from all walks of life receive the support they need.
